static int reiserfs_mkdir (struct inode * dir, struct dentry *dentry, int mode)
{
    int retval;
    struct inode * inode;
    struct reiserfs_transaction_handle th ;
    /* We need blocks for transaction + (user+group)*(quotas for new inode + update of quota for directory owner) */
    int jbegin_count = JOURNAL_PER_BALANCE_CNT * 3 + 2 * (REISERFS_QUOTA_INIT_BLOCKS+REISERFS_QUOTA_TRANS_BLOCKS);
    int locked;

#ifdef DISPLACE_NEW_PACKING_LOCALITIES
    /* set flag that new packing locality created and new blocks for the content     * of that directory are not displaced yet */
    REISERFS_I(dir)->new_packing_locality = 1;
#endif
    mode = S_IFDIR | mode;
    if (!(inode = new_inode(dir->i_sb))) {
	return -ENOMEM ;
    }
    new_inode_init(inode, dir, mode);

    locked = reiserfs_cache_default_acl (dir);

    reiserfs_write_lock(dir->i_sb);
    if (locked)
        reiserfs_write_lock_xattrs (dir->i_sb);

    retval = journal_begin(&th, dir->i_sb, jbegin_count) ;
    if (retval) {
        drop_new_inode (inode);
        goto out_failed;
    }


    /* inc the link count now, so another writer doesn't overflow it while
    ** we sleep later on.
    */
    INC_DIR_INODE_NLINK(dir)

    retval = reiserfs_new_inode (&th, dir, mode, NULL/*symlink*/,
				old_format_only (dir->i_sb) ? 
				EMPTY_DIR_SIZE_V1 : EMPTY_DIR_SIZE,
				dentry, inode);
    if (retval) {
	dir->i_nlink-- ;
	goto out_failed;
    }

    if (locked) {
	reiserfs_write_unlock_xattrs (dir->i_sb);
	locked = 0;
    }

    reiserfs_update_inode_transaction(inode) ;
    reiserfs_update_inode_transaction(dir) ;

    inode->i_op = &reiserfs_dir_inode_operations;
    inode->i_fop = &reiserfs_dir_operations;

    // note, _this_ add_entry will not update dir's stat data
    retval = reiserfs_add_entry (&th, dir, dentry->d_name.name, dentry->d_name.len, 
				inode, 1/*visible*/);
    if (retval) {
	int err;
	inode->i_nlink = 0;
	DEC_DIR_INODE_NLINK(dir);
	reiserfs_update_sd (&th, inode);
	err = journal_end(&th, dir->i_sb, jbegin_count) ;
	if (err)
	    retval = err;
	iput (inode);
	goto out_failed;
    }

    // the above add_entry did not update dir's stat data
    reiserfs_update_sd (&th, dir);

    d_instantiate(dentry, inode);
    retval = journal_end(&th, dir->i_sb, jbegin_count) ;
out_failed:
    if (locked)
        reiserfs_write_unlock_xattrs (dir->i_sb);
    reiserfs_write_unlock(dir->i_sb);
    return retval;
}

static int reiserfs_mknod (struct inode * dir, struct dentry *dentry, int mode, dev_t rdev)
{
    int retval;
    struct inode * inode;
    struct reiserfs_transaction_handle th ;
    /* We need blocks for transaction + (user+group)*(quotas for new inode + update of quota for directory owner) */
    int jbegin_count = JOURNAL_PER_BALANCE_CNT * 3 + 2 * (REISERFS_QUOTA_INIT_BLOCKS+REISERFS_QUOTA_TRANS_BLOCKS);
    int locked;

    if (!new_valid_dev(rdev))
	return -EINVAL;

    if (!(inode = new_inode(dir->i_sb))) {
	return -ENOMEM ;
    }
    new_inode_init(inode, dir, mode);

    locked = reiserfs_cache_default_acl (dir);

    reiserfs_write_lock(dir->i_sb);

    if (locked)
        reiserfs_write_lock_xattrs (dir->i_sb);

    retval = journal_begin(&th, dir->i_sb, jbegin_count) ;
    if (retval) {
        drop_new_inode (inode);
        goto out_failed;
    }

    retval = reiserfs_new_inode (&th, dir, mode, NULL, 0/*i_size*/, dentry, inode);
    if (retval) {
        goto out_failed;
    }

    if (locked) {
        reiserfs_write_unlock_xattrs (dir->i_sb);
        locked = 0;
    }


    inode->i_op = &reiserfs_special_inode_operations;
    init_special_inode(inode, inode->i_mode, rdev) ;

    //FIXME: needed for block and char devices only
    reiserfs_update_sd (&th, inode);

    reiserfs_update_inode_transaction(inode) ;
    reiserfs_update_inode_transaction(dir) ;

    retval = reiserfs_add_entry (&th, dir, dentry->d_name.name, dentry->d_name.len, 
				 inode, 1/*visible*/);
    if (retval) {
        int err;
	inode->i_nlink--;
	reiserfs_update_sd (&th, inode);
	err = journal_end(&th, dir->i_sb, jbegin_count) ;
        if (err)
	    retval = err;
	iput (inode);
	goto out_failed;
    }

    d_instantiate(dentry, inode);
    retval = journal_end(&th, dir->i_sb, jbegin_count) ;

out_failed:
    if (locked)
        reiserfs_write_unlock_xattrs (dir->i_sb);
    reiserfs_write_unlock(dir->i_sb);
    return retval;
}
